ORIGINAL: LED Medical Announces New Dealer Agreement Between Subsidiary LED Dental and Two Distributors in Southeast Region of US

2014-04-15 09:14 ET - News Release

BURNABY, BRITISH COLUMBIA -- (Marketwired) -- 04/15/14

LED Medical Diagnostics Inc. ("LED Medical" or the "Company") (TSX VENTURE:LMD)(OTCQX:LEDIF)(FRANKFURT:LME) is pleased to announce that its wholly-owned US operating subsidiary, LED Dental Ltd. ("LED Dental") has entered into non-exclusive partnerships with Atlanta Dental Supply Company ("Atlanta Dental") and Nashville Dental, Inc. ("Nashville Dental") for distribution of the Company's VELscope® Vx Enhanced Oral Assessment System and product line within the United States market.

Use of the VELscope® Vx aids in the detection of an array of oral abnormalities, often before they become apparent to the unassisted eye. It is also the only tissue fluorescence device with photo/video documentation capabilities through the viewing mechanism, a key function for referrals and patient records. The device's distinctive blue-spectrum light causes the soft tissues of the mouth to naturally fluoresce. Healthy tissues appear in distinct patterns that are visibly disrupted by trauma or disease, such as neoplastic lesions, chemical irritation, side-effects from medication, thermal damage, as well as fungal, viral or bacterial infections.

The VELscope® Vx product line will be represented in five states through Atlanta Dental's team of 160 employees and five states through Nashville Dental's team of 108 employees. Today, VELscope® systems are used to conduct more examinations for oral cancer and other oral diseases than any other adjunctive device. To date, more than 13,000 VELscope® Vx systems are in use globally, and dental practitioners have performed more than 25 million exams with the technology.

About Nashville Dental, Inc.

Nashville Dental is a family-owned and operated dental supply company founded in 1897 in Nashville, Tennessee. The company has a long history of partnership with dental practices, offering comprehensive product and service packages for new, established and retiring dental offices. Nashville Dental operates out of eight locations throughout Tennessee, Kentucky, Alabama, and West Virginia. For more information on Nashville Dental, visit www.nashvilledental.com.
